Transaction 103be9c2e5f12bcd1f666a1e953e8ab514b25534685317fda0405355f1bc543f

1 Input
2 Outputs
  • 103be9c2e5f12bcd1f666a1e953e8ab514b25534685317fda0405355f1bc543f:0
  • value  11816507
    address  3GSQXMSxLqGmfMvvMM83aGvSyK84To3t5Q
  • 103be9c2e5f12bcd1f666a1e953e8ab514b25534685317fda0405355f1bc543f:1
  • value  2043636810
    address  35spbyjYTKDxwtWHqW575FuCCnhpEcMzok